Introduction"Minna no Nihongo" is a widely used Japanese language textbook series designed for beginner and intermediate learners. Its seventh-grade textbook introduces a range of essential vocabulary indispensable for daily communication in Japanese.
Greetings and Introductions* こんにちは (Konnichiwa): Hello
* こんばんは (Konbanwa): Good evening
* おはようございます (Ohayo gozaimasu): Good morning
* はじめまして (Hajimemashite): Nice to meet you
* よろしくおねがいします (Yoroshiku onegai shimasu): Pleased to meet you
Personal Information* 名前 (Namae): Name
* 職業 (Shokugyo): Occupation
* 年齢 (Nenrei): Age
* 出身 (Shusshin): Place of origin
* 趣味 (Shumi): Interests
Daily Routine* 学校 (Gakko): School
* 会社 (Kaisha): Company
* 家 (Ie): Home
* お昼 (Ohiru): Lunch
* 晩ごはん (Bangohan): Dinner
* 寝る (Neru): To sleep
Transportation* 車 (Kuruma): Car
* 電車 (Densha): Train
* バス (Basu): Bus
* 駅 (Eki): Station
* 空港 (Kuko): Airport
Shopping and Eating* お店 (Mise): Shop
* レストラン (Resutoran): Restaurant
* お金 (Okane): Money
* 買う (Kau): To buy
* 食べる (Taberu): To eat
Communication* 電話 (Denwa): Telephone
* メール (Meru): Email
* 手紙 (Tegami): Letter
* 話す (Hanasu): To speak
* 聞く (Kiku): To listen
Time and Date* 時間 (Jikan): Time
* 日 (Hi): Day
* 曜日 (Yobi): Day of the week
* 月 (Tsuki): Month
* 年 (Nen): Year
Emotions and Feelings* 嬉しい (Ureshii): Happy
* 悲しい (Kanashii): Sad
* 楽しい (Tanoshī): Fun
* 疲れた (Tsukareta): Tired
* 暑い (Atsui): Hot
